The status of the Crimea and of the city of Sevastopol is currently under dispute between Russia and Ukraine; Ukraine and the majority of the international community consider the Crimea to be an autonomous republic of Ukraine and Sevastopol to be one of Ukraine's cities with special status, while Russia, on the other hand, considers the Crimea to be a federal subject of Russia and Sevastopol to be one of Russia's three federal cities since the March 2014 annexation of Crimea by Russia. The border has inherited its location from the administrative-territorial division between the Ukrainian SSR and the Russian SFSR. [4], The border has a length of 2,295.04 kilometres (1,426.07mi) of which 1,974.04 kilometres (1,226.61mi) is land border and 321 kilometres (199mi) is sea border.
